Daniel Chabrowski

During February 2025, Daniel Chabrowski focused on improving the stability and maintainability of the mehah/otclient repository by refactoring disconnect event handling across several game modules. He removed anonymous functions from disconnect handlers in game_actionbar, game_cyclopedia, and game_spelllist, simplifying the event wiring and reducing the risk of runtime issues during session transitions. Working primarily with Lua and leveraging his skills in code refactoring and event handling within the context of game development, Daniel’s targeted cleanup enhanced code clarity and reliability. Although no new features were added, his work reduced future maintenance costs and improved the robustness of session management.
